`
starbhhc
  • 浏览: 632725 次
  • 性别: Icon_minigender_2
  • 来自: 深圳
社区版块
存档分类
最新评论

eclipse使用ModelGoon插件自动生成java类的UML图

    博客分类:
  • java
阅读更多

1、ModelGoon介绍

ModelGoon 是一个 Eclipse插件,能将Eclipse中现有的java类生成类图,可以进行Java 包的依赖分析,基于UML图进行模型设计,以及逆向工程(即从已有源代码生成类图)。

2、ModelGoon下载与安装

 

下载地址:

http://download.csdn.net/download/u012225772/8395471

(另附官网ModelGoon-4.4.1-site.zip下载方法链接,有时候非常卡顿:http://marketplace.eclipse.org/content/modelgoon-uml4java

2.1 下载

本示例的环境为:Windows 7_X64, Eclipse Juno, JDK1.7, JRE1.7。待安装的ModelGoon版本为:ModelGoon-4.4.1-site.zip。下载ModelGoon-4.4.1-site.zip到电脑,最好保存在"\eclipse\"文件夹下面。

2.2 安装

打开eclipse,选择help-->install new software。点击work with-->Add-->Archive,选择已经下载的ModelGoon-4.4.1-site.zip,一路next或者accept,最后选择finish完成安装。(有的时候安装过程会比较长,还可能出现类似卡死的现象,长时间没有任何进度。这时候不要取消,耐心等待就好)。

3、ModelGoon使用

ModelGoon安装成功后,重新启动eclipse。在eclipse中,选择已经打开的Java或者Android工程。在合适的文件夹或者直接在工程根目录中,File-->new-->other-->ModelGoonDiagrams,如下图所示:

3.1 Class Diagram

选择Class Diagram,在自己Java工程中创建一个后缀是.mgc的文件,用它来生成类图。用法很简单,直接把Java类拖拽到这个文件视图中,就会自动生成UML类图。

3.2 Interaction Diagram

选择Interaction Diagram,在自己Java工程中创建一个后缀是.mgi的文件,可以看出类之间的依赖关系,具体到方法,如下图所示:

3.3 Package Diagram

选择Package Diagram,在自己Java工程中创建一个后缀是.mgp的文件,可以检查出包的依赖关系,如下图所示:

3.4 最终的工程文件结构效果如下图所示:

 

分享到:
评论

相关推荐

    ModelGoon java代码自动生成UML图

    ModelGoon,Eclipse插件。由 java代码可自动生成UML类图、协作图、顺序图等,操作简单

    Eclipse的UML图插件ModelGoon

    Eclipse中生成UML图的插件ModelGoon,java代码生成UML图

    Eclipse插件之UML反向类图生成工具

    一款基于Eclipse的插件,使用此插件后,基于java 的源代码,可一键生成类图UML图,方便java开发人员快速看懂别人写的代码。

    ModelGoon 插件 Eclipse生成MUL类图

    它是一个Eclipse插件,用于基于UML图的模型设计,以及逆向工程(即从已有源代码生成类图等,以作为代码分析或者文档使用)。

    Eclipse插件Java反向生成UML类图,package依赖关系图 ,ModelGoon-4.4.1

    直接将zip解压到eclipse install path / dropins目录下,重启eclipse即可

    eclipse导出UML类图插件

    ModelGoon 是一个 Eclipse插件,能将Eclipse中现有的java类生成类图,可以进行Java 包的依赖分析,基于UML图进行模型设计,以及逆向工程(即从已有源代码生成类图)。

    ModelGoon插件

    逆向工程java代码生成UML,把plugin下jar包copy到eclipse的dropins目录

    GEF-ALL-3.6.1+ModelGoon-4.4.1

    Eclipse逆向工程插件ModelSpoon,由代码轻松生成UML图。GEF是ModelSpoon依赖的插件,必须要先安装GEF,才能使用ModelSpoon。 实测Eclipse 3.6.x、4.4以及MyEclipse 2014均可使用。 ModelSpoon安装到Eclipse: 点击...

    ModelGoon-4.4.1.zip

    ModelGoon是个不错的eclipse插件,用于UML生成,支持java反向生成,导出图片等,下载之后可以查看https://blog.csdn.net/aigus/article/details/104470799 进行安装

    ModelGoon-4.4.1

    ModelGoon 是一个 Eclipse插件,能将Eclipse中现有的java类生成类图,可以进行Java 包的依赖分析,基于UML图进行模型设计,以及逆向工程(即从已有源代码生成类图)。

    GEF4-Update-4.0.0.zip、AmaterasUML_1.3.4.zip、ModelGoon-4.4.1-site.zip

    ModelGoon\ AmaterasUML是一个 Eclipse插件,能将Eclipse中现有的java类生成类图,可以进行Java 包的依赖分析,基于UML图进行模型设计,以及逆向工程(即从已有源代码生成类图)。

Global site tag (gtag.js) - Google Analytics